🏆 Expert Verdict & Overview
Bus Mania - Car Parking Jam emerges as a polished and strategically dense contender in the mobile puzzle landscape. While many titles in the "parking jam" sub-genre focus purely on spatial clearing, this game elevates the formula by integrating a passenger-matching mechanic. This dual-layered objective requires players to manage both vehicle movement and color-coordinated logistics, making it a standout choice for those seeking a more sophisticated brain-teaser. It is an authoritative example of how vibrant aesthetics and intuitive mechanics can revitalize a familiar puzzle concept.
🔍 Key Features Breakdown
- Color-Coded Passenger Logic: By requiring players to match passengers to their specific rides, the game solves the common problem of repetitive swipe-to-clear mechanics found in traditional parking games.
- Extensive Vehicle Collection: The ability to unlock and collect diverse vehicles, from sports cars to vans, solves the issue of user stagnation by providing a rewarding progression system and visual variety.
- Robust Offline Play: This feature solves the frustration of data dependency, ensuring that the game remains a reliable source of entertainment during commutes or in areas with poor connectivity.
- Adaptive Puzzle Complexity: Each level increases in difficulty, solving the challenge of maintaining long-term user engagement by constantly introducing new spatial hurdles and strategic requirements.
🎨 User Experience & Design
The design of Bus Mania - Car Parking Jam is centered on visual clarity and tactile satisfaction. The UI utilizes a high-contrast color palette which is essential for puzzle games where quick identification of matching elements is key. The "exquisite artwork" and "vibrant world" mentioned in the description translate to a UI that feels modern and inviting. From a UX perspective, the "smooth animations" are critical; the fluid motion of vehicles provides immediate haptic-style feedback, making the resolution of each puzzle feel physically rewarding and reducing the cognitive friction often associated with complex grid-based movements.
